FROM eclipse-temurin:21-jdk AS builder
EXPOSE 18978/tcp
EXPOSE 8116/tcp
EXPOSE 8116/udp
EXPOSE 8080/tcp
RUN java -version && javac -version
RUN apt-get update && \
apt-get install -y maven && \
mkdir -p /root/.m2 && \
printf '<settings><mirrors><mirror><id>aliyun</id><name>Aliyun</name><url>https://maven.aliyun.com/repository/public</url><mirrorOf>central</mirrorOf></mirror></mirrors></settings>' > /root/.m2/settings.xml && \
rm -rf /var/lib/apt/lists/*
COPY . /build
WORKDIR /build
RUN ls && mvn clean package -Dmaven.test.skip=true
WORKDIR /build/target
RUN mv wvp-pro-*.jar wvp.jar
FROM eclipse-temurin:21-jdk
RUN mkdir -p /opt/wvp
WORKDIR /opt/wvp
COPY --from=builder /build/target /opt/wvp
COPY ./docker/wvp/wvp /opt/wvp
ENTRYPOINT ["java", "-Xms512m", "-Xmx1024m", "-XX:+HeapDumpOnOutOfMemoryError", "-XX:HeapDumpPath=/opt/ylcx/", "-jar", "wvp.jar", "--spring.config.location=/opt/ylcx/wvp/application.yml"]

services:
polaris-redis:
image: redis:latest
restart: unless-stopped
healthcheck:
test: [ "CMD", "redis-cli", "--raw", "incr", "ping" ]
interval: 15s
timeout: 5s
retries: 10
start_period: 10s
networks:
- media-net
volumes:
- ./redis/conf/redis.conf:/opt/polaris/redis/redis.conf
- ./volumes/redis/data/:/data
environment:
TZ: "Asia/Shanghai"
command: redis-server /opt/polaris/redis/redis.conf --appendonly yes
polaris-mysql:
image: mysql:8
restart: unless-stopped
healthcheck:
test: [ "CMD", "bash", "-c", "cat < /dev/null > /dev/tcp/127.0.0.1/3306" ]
interval: 15s
timeout: 5s
retries: 10
start_period: 10s
networks:
- media-net
environment:
MYSQL_DATABASE: wvp
MYSQL_ROOT_PASSWORD: root
MYSQL_USER: wvp_user
MYSQL_PASSWORD: wvp_password
TZ: Asia/Shanghai
volumes:
- ./mysql/conf:/etc/mysql/conf.d
- ./logs/mysql:/logs
- ./volumes/mysql/data:/var/lib/mysql
- ../数据库/2.7.4/初始化-mysql-2.7.4.sql:/docker-entrypoint-initdb.d/init.sql
command: [
'--innodb-buffer-pool-size=80M',
'--character-set-server=utf8mb4',
'--collation-server=utf8mb4_general_ci',
'--default-time-zone=+8:00',
'--lower-case-table-names=1'
]
polaris-media:
image: zlmediakit/zlmediakit:master
restart: always
networks:
- media-net
ports:
- "${MediaRtmp:-10935}:${MediaRtmp:-10935}/tcp"
- "${MediaRtmp:-10935}:${MediaRtmp:-10935}/udp"
- "${MediaRtsp:-5540}:${MediaRtsp:-5540}/tcp"
- "${MediaRtsp:-5540}:${MediaRtsp:-5540}/udp"
- "${MediaRtp:-10000}:${MediaRtp:-10000}/tcp"
- "${MediaRtp:-10000}:${MediaRtp:-10000}/udp"
- "8081:80/tcp"
volumes:
- ./volumes/video:/opt/media/bin/www/record/
- ./logs/media:/opt/media/log/
- ./media/config.ini:/conf/config.ini
command: [
'MediaServer',
'-c', '/conf/config.ini',
'-l', '0'
]
polaris-wvp:
image: docker-polaris-wvp:latest
restart: always
networks:
- media-net
ports:
- "18978:18978"
- "18080:18080"
- "${SIP_Port:-8116}:${SIP_Port:-8116}/udp"
- "${SIP_Port:-8116}:${SIP_Port:-8116}/tcp"
depends_on:
- polaris-redis
- polaris-mysql
- polaris-media
volumes:
- ./wvp/config:/opt/wvp/config
- ./wvp/wvp/:/opt/ylcx/wvp/
- ./logs/wvp:/opt/wvp/logs/
environment:
TZ: "Asia/Shanghai"
RUN_ENV: "docker"
Stream_IP: ${Stream_IP}
SDP_IP: ${SDP_IP}
ZLM_HOOK_HOST: polaris-wvp
ZLM_HOST: polaris-media
ZLM_SERCERT: su6TiedN2rVAmBbIDX0aa0QTiBJLBdcf
MediaHttp: ${WebHttp:-8080}
MediaRtmp: ${MediaRtmp:-10935}
MediaRtsp: ${MediaRtsp:-5540}
MediaRtp: ${MediaRtp:-10000}
REDIS_HOST: polaris-redis
REDIS_PORT: 6379
DATABASE_HOST: polaris-mysql
DATABASE_PORT: 3306
DATABASE_USER: wvp_user
DATABASE_PASSWORD: wvp_password
SIP_ShowIP: ${SIP_ShowIP}
SIP_Port: ${SIP_Port:-8116}
SIP_Domain: ${SIP_Domain}
SIP_Id: ${SIP_Id}
SIP_Password: ${SIP_Password}
RecordSip: ${RecordSip}
RecordPushLive: ${RecordPushLive}
networks:
media-net:
driver: bridge

package main
import (
"bytes"
"context"
"encoding/json"
"fmt"
"io"
"log"
"net/http"
"os"
"strconv"
"sync"
"time"
"github.com/aws/aws-sdk-go-v2/aws"
"github.com/aws/aws-sdk-go-v2/config"
"github.com/aws/aws-sdk-go-v2/credentials"
"github.com/aws/aws-sdk-go-v2/service/s3"
"github.com/aws/aws-sdk-go-v2/service/s3/types"
)
// ===== 配置 =====
var (
zlmBase = getEnv("ZLM_BASE", "http://localhost:8081")
s3Endpoint = getEnv("S3_ENDPOINT", "http://localhost:7480")
s3AccessKey = getEnv("S3_ACCESS_KEY", "silk-app")
s3SecretKey = getEnv("S3_SECRET_KEY", "Silk-App-Secret-2026!")
s3Bucket = getEnv("S3_BUCKET", "silk-video-events")
s3Region = getEnv("S3_REGION", "us-east-1")
nestjsBase = getEnv("NESTJS_BASE", "http://localhost:3000/api/v1")
nestjsUser = getEnv("NESTJS_USER", "admin")
nestjsPass = getEnv("NESTJS_PASSWORD", "silk@123")
internalKey = getEnv("INTERNAL_API_KEY", "silk-internal-2026")
segmentDur = getEnvInt("SEGMENT_DURATION", 300)
chunkSize = getEnvInt("CHUNK_SIZE", 5*1024*1024)
httpPort = getEnv("HTTP_PORT", "9090")
)
func getEnv(key, def string) string {
if v := os.Getenv(key); v != "" {
return v
}
return def
}
func getEnvInt(key string, def int) int {
if v := os.Getenv(key); v != "" {
if n, err := strconv.Atoi(v); err == nil {
return n
}
}
return def
}
// ===== S3 客户端 =====
var s3Client *s3.Client
func initS3() {
cfg, err := config.LoadDefaultConfig(context.Background(),
config.WithRegion(s3Region),
config.WithCredentialsProvider(credentials.NewStaticCredentialsProvider(s3AccessKey, s3SecretKey, "")),
)
if err != nil {
log.Fatalf("S3 config error: %v", err)
}
s3Client = s3.NewFromConfig(cfg, func(o *s3.Options) {
o.BaseEndpoint = aws.String(s3Endpoint)
o.UsePathStyle = true
})
}
// ===== StreamRecorder =====
//
// 连续录制模式:循环录制 5 分钟分段,直到 stop() 或流 EOF。
// 每个分段独立写入 S3 并创建 DB 记录,实现"一直录制、按 5 分钟落地"。
type StreamRecorder struct {
Stream string
CameraID string
DeviceID string
ChannelID string
StartedAt time.Time // 当前分段开始时间(每段重置)
UploadID string
S3Key string
Parts []types.CompletedPart
PartNum int32
TotalBytes int64
Running bool
SegmentCount int
streamCtx context.Context
streamCancel context.CancelFunc
}
var (
recordings = make(map[string]*StreamRecorder)
recMu sync.RWMutex
)
// start 启动录制线程
func (r *StreamRecorder) start() {
r.Running = true
go r.record()
}
// stop 设置 Running=false,当前分段会在下一次循环检查时收尾,且不再开始新段
func (r *StreamRecorder) stop() {
r.Running = false
// 取消拉流 context 以便及时退出阻塞的 Read(S3 操作使用独立 context,不受影响)
if r.streamCancel != nil {
r.streamCancel()
}
}
// record 核心录制逻辑:循环录制分段
func (r *StreamRecorder) record() {
defer func() {
r.Running = false
recMu.Lock()
delete(recordings, r.Stream)
recMu.Unlock()
log.Printf("[%s] 录制线程退出(共完成 %d 段)", r.Stream, r.SegmentCount)
// 通知 Go 后端录制已结束,清理 activeRecordings
notifyRecordingEnd(r.CameraID, r.Stream)
}()
for r.Running {
reason := r.recordOneSegment()
if reason == "eof" || reason == "error" || reason == "stopped" {
break
}
// reason == "segment_done":继续下一段
if r.Running {
log.Printf("[%s] 立即开始下一段录制(已累计 %d 段)", r.Stream, r.SegmentCount)
}
}
}
// segmentReason 分段结束原因
type segmentReason string
const (
segmentDone segmentReason = "segment_done" // 达到分段时长,正常结束
reasonEOF segmentReason = "eof" // 流结束
reasonError segmentReason = "error" // 出错
reasonStopped segmentReason = "stopped" // 收到 stop
)
// recordOneSegment 录制单个 5 分钟分段
func (r *StreamRecorder) recordOneSegment() segmentReason {
segStart := time.Now()
r.StartedAt = segStart
r.Parts = nil
r.PartNum = 0
r.TotalBytes = 0
r.S3Key = ""
r.UploadID = ""
// 拉流 contextstop 时取消以中断阻塞的 Read)
streamCtx, streamCancel := context.WithCancel(context.Background())
r.streamCtx = streamCtx
r.streamCancel = streamCancel
defer streamCancel()
// 1. CreateMultipartUpload(用独立 contextstop 不影响)
r.S3Key = fmt.Sprintf("%s/%d.mp4", segStart.Format("2006/01/02"), segStart.UnixMilli())
createOut, err := s3Client.CreateMultipartUpload(context.Background(), &s3.CreateMultipartUploadInput{
Bucket: aws.String(s3Bucket),
Key: aws.String(r.S3Key),
ContentType: aws.String("video/mp4"),
})
if err != nil {
log.Printf("[%s] CreateMultipartUpload 失败: %v", r.Stream, err)
return reasonError
}
r.UploadID = *createOut.UploadId
log.Printf("[%s] 开始分段 #%d CreateMultipartUpload: s3://%s/%s",
r.Stream, r.SegmentCount+1, s3Bucket, r.S3Key)
// 2. HTTP 拉流(用 streamCtxstop 时可中断)
url := fmt.Sprintf("%s/rtp/%s.live.mp4", zlmBase, r.Stream)
req, err := http.NewRequestWithContext(streamCtx, "GET", url, nil)
if err != nil {
log.Printf("[%s] 创建请求失败: %v", r.Stream, err)
r.abortMultipart()
return reasonError
}
resp, err := http.DefaultClient.Do(req)
if err != nil {
if streamCtx.Err() != nil {
// stop 导致的
r.abortMultipart()
return reasonStopped
}
log.Printf("[%s] 拉流失败: %v", r.Stream, err)
r.abortMultipart()
return reasonError
}
defer resp.Body.Close()
// 3. 循环读取并上传
buf := make([]byte, 0, chunkSize)
tmp := make([]byte, 64*1024)
stopped := false
for {
if !r.Running {
stopped = true
break
}
if time.Since(segStart) >= time.Duration(segmentDur)*time.Second {
log.Printf("[%s] 达到分段时长 %ds,结束本段", r.Stream, segmentDur)
break
}
n, err := resp.Body.Read(tmp)
if n > 0 {
buf = append(buf, tmp[:n]...)
}
if err == io.EOF {
log.Printf("[%s] 流结束(EOF", r.Stream)
r.finalizeSegment(buf, segStart)
return reasonEOF
}
if err != nil {
if streamCtx.Err() != nil {
// stop 导致的中断
stopped = true
break
}
log.Printf("[%s] 读取流错误: %v", r.Stream, err)
r.finalizeSegment(buf, segStart)
return reasonError
}
if len(buf) >= chunkSize {
if err := r.uploadPart(buf[:chunkSize]); err != nil {
log.Printf("[%s] UploadPart 失败: %v", r.Stream, err)
r.abortMultipart()
return reasonError
}
buf = make([]byte, 0, chunkSize)
}
}
// 收尾:上传最后一块 + CompleteMultipartUpload + DB 记录
r.finalizeSegment(buf, segStart)
if stopped {
return reasonStopped
}
return segmentDone
}
// finalizeSegment 上传最后一块并完成 MultipartUpload + 创建 DB 记录
func (r *StreamRecorder) finalizeSegment(buf []byte, segStart time.Time) {
if len(buf) > 0 {
if err := r.uploadPart(buf); err != nil {
log.Printf("[%s] 最后一块上传失败: %v", r.Stream, err)
}
}
if len(r.Parts) == 0 {
log.Printf("[%s] 本段无数据,AbortMultipartUpload", r.Stream)
r.abortMultipart()
return
}
// CompleteMultipartUpload(用独立 context
_, err := s3Client.CompleteMultipartUpload(context.Background(), &s3.CompleteMultipartUploadInput{
Bucket: aws.String(s3Bucket),
Key: aws.String(r.S3Key),
UploadId: aws.String(r.UploadID),
MultipartUpload: &types.CompletedMultipartUpload{
Parts: r.Parts,
},
})
if err != nil {
log.Printf("[%s] CompleteMultipartUpload 失败: %v", r.Stream, err)
r.abortMultipart()
return
}
log.Printf("[%s] CompleteMultipartUpload parts=%d bytes=%d", r.Stream, len(r.Parts), r.TotalBytes)
// 创建数据库记录
dur := int(time.Since(segStart).Seconds())
r.createClipRecord(dur)
r.SegmentCount++
log.Printf("[%s] 分段 #%d 完成 ✓ bytes=%d dur=%ds", r.Stream, r.SegmentCount, r.TotalBytes, dur)
}
func (r *StreamRecorder) uploadPart(data []byte) error {
r.PartNum++
out, err := s3Client.UploadPart(context.Background(), &s3.UploadPartInput{
Bucket: aws.String(s3Bucket),
Key: aws.String(r.S3Key),
UploadId: aws.String(r.UploadID),
PartNumber: aws.Int32(r.PartNum),
Body: bytes.NewReader(data),
})
if err != nil {
return err
}
r.Parts = append(r.Parts, types.CompletedPart{
PartNumber: aws.Int32(r.PartNum),
ETag: out.ETag,
})
r.TotalBytes += int64(len(data))
log.Printf("[%s] UploadPart #%d size=%d", r.Stream, r.PartNum, len(data))
return nil
}
func (r *StreamRecorder) abortMultipart() {
if r.UploadID == "" {
return
}
_, err := s3Client.AbortMultipartUpload(context.Background(), &s3.AbortMultipartUploadInput{
Bucket: aws.String(s3Bucket),
Key: aws.String(r.S3Key),
UploadId: aws.String(r.UploadID),
})
if err != nil {
log.Printf("[%s] AbortMultipartUpload 失败: %v", r.Stream, err)
}
}
func (r *StreamRecorder) createClipRecord(dur int) {
body := map[string]interface{}{
"cameraId": r.CameraID,
"trigger": "schedule",
"format": "mp4",
"startAt": r.StartedAt.Format(time.RFC3339),
"durationSec": dur,
"sizeBytes": strconv.FormatInt(r.TotalBytes, 10),
"s3Bucket": s3Bucket,
"s3Key": r.S3Key,
"notes": "自动录制(不落地-Go)",
}
jsonBody, _ := json.Marshal(body)
req, _ := http.NewRequest("POST", nestjsBase+"/video/clips/internal", bytes.NewReader(jsonBody))
req.Header.Set("Content-Type", "application/json")
req.Header.Set("x-api-key", internalKey)
resp, err := http.DefaultClient.Do(req)
if err != nil {
log.Printf("[%s] 创建数据库记录失败: %v", r.Stream, err)
return
}
resp.Body.Close()
log.Printf("[%s] 创建数据库记录: %s", r.Stream, nestjsBase+"/video/clips/internal")
}
// notifyRecordingEnd 通知 Go 后端录制已结束(流 EOF / 错误 / 停止)
// Go 后端收到后清理 activeRecordings 并停止 WVP play session
func notifyRecordingEnd(cameraID, stream string) {
body := map[string]string{
"cameraId": cameraID,
"stream": stream,
}
jsonBody, _ := json.Marshal(body)
req, _ := http.NewRequest("POST", nestjsBase+"/video/recordings/internal/end", bytes.NewReader(jsonBody))
req.Header.Set("Content-Type", "application/json")
req.Header.Set("x-api-key", internalKey)
resp, err := http.DefaultClient.Do(req)
if err != nil {
log.Printf("[%s] 通知录制结束失败: %v", stream, err)
return
}
resp.Body.Close()
log.Printf("[%s] 已通知 Go 后端录制结束", stream)
}
// ===== HTTP 控制服务 =====
func startHTTPServer() {
mux := http.NewServeMux()
mux.HandleFunc("/health", func(w http.ResponseWriter, r *http.Request) {
json.NewEncoder(w).Encode(map[string]string{"status": "ok"})
})
mux.HandleFunc("/record/start", func(w http.ResponseWriter, r *http.Request) {
if r.Method != "POST" {
http.Error(w, "Method not allowed", 405)
return
}
var body struct {
Stream string `json:"stream"`
CameraID string `json:"cameraId"`
DeviceID string `json:"deviceId"`
ChannelID string `json:"channelId"`
}
if err := json.NewDecoder(r.Body).Decode(&body); err != nil {
http.Error(w, "Bad request", 400)
return
}
recMu.Lock()
if _, exists := recordings[body.Stream]; exists {
recMu.Unlock()
http.Error(w, "already recording", 409)
return
}
rec := &StreamRecorder{
Stream: body.Stream,
CameraID: body.CameraID,
DeviceID: body.DeviceID,
ChannelID: body.ChannelID,
}
recordings[body.Stream] = rec
recMu.Unlock()
rec.start()
log.Printf("HTTP /record/start: %s (camera=%s) — 连续录制模式", body.Stream, body.CameraID)
json.NewEncoder(w).Encode(map[string]interface{}{
"ok": true,
"stream": body.Stream,
"startedAt": time.Now().Format(time.RFC3339),
})
})
mux.HandleFunc("/record/stop", func(w http.ResponseWriter, r *http.Request) {
if r.Method != "POST" {
http.Error(w, "Method not allowed", 405)
return
}
var body struct {
Stream string `json:"stream"`
}
json.NewDecoder(r.Body).Decode(&body)
recMu.RLock()
rec, exists := recordings[body.Stream]
recMu.RUnlock()
if !exists {
http.Error(w, "not recording", 404)
return
}
log.Printf("HTTP /record/stop: %s (已完成 %d 段,等待当前分段收尾)", body.Stream, rec.SegmentCount)
rec.stop()
json.NewEncoder(w).Encode(map[string]interface{}{
"ok": true,
"stream": body.Stream,
"segmentCount": rec.SegmentCount,
})
})
mux.HandleFunc("/record/status", func(w http.ResponseWriter, r *http.Request) {
type StatusItem struct {
Stream string `json:"stream"`
CameraID string `json:"cameraId"`
StartedAt string `json:"startedAt"`
TotalBytes int64 `json:"totalBytes"`
SegmentCount int `json:"segmentCount"`
}
items := make([]StatusItem, 0)
recMu.RLock()
for _, rec := range recordings {
items = append(items, StatusItem{
Stream: rec.Stream,
CameraID: rec.CameraID,
StartedAt: rec.StartedAt.Format(time.RFC3339),
TotalBytes: rec.TotalBytes,
SegmentCount: rec.SegmentCount,
})
}
recMu.RUnlock()
json.NewEncoder(w).Encode(map[string]interface{}{"recordings": items})
})
log.Printf("HTTP 控制服务监听 0.0.0.0:%s", httpPort)
log.Fatal(http.ListenAndServe(":"+httpPort, mux))
}
// ===== 主函数 =====
func main() {
log.SetFlags(log.LstdFlags)
log.Println("=== Go 录制服务启动 ===")
log.Printf("ZLM: %s, S3: %s, Backend: %s", zlmBase, s3Endpoint, nestjsBase)
log.Printf("分段时长: %ds, 分块大小: %dMB", segmentDur, chunkSize/1024/1024)
log.Printf("录制模式: 连续录制,每 %ds 落地一个 S3 分段,由 /record/stop 停止", segmentDur)
initS3()
// 注:autoCheck 自动检查已移除——录制完全由前端"开始/停止录制"按钮通过 Go 后端驱动
startHTTPServer()
}

const http = require('http');
const fs = require('fs');
const path = require('path');
const zlib = require('zlib');
const DIST = '/home/pan/silk/web/dist';
const PORT = 5174;
const MIME = {
'.html': 'text/html; charset=utf-8',
'.js': 'application/javascript; charset=utf-8',
'.css': 'text/css; charset=utf-8',
'.json': 'application/json; charset=utf-8',
'.png': 'image/png',
'.svg': 'image/svg+xml',
'.ico': 'image/x-icon',
'.woff': 'font/woff',
'.woff2': 'font/woff2',
};
const server = http.createServer((req, res) => {
console.log(`${req.method} ${req.url}`);
// API proxy to NestJS
if (req.url.startsWith('/api')) {
const options = {
hostname: '127.0.0.1',
port: 3000,
path: req.url,
method: req.method,
headers: { ...req.headers, host: 'localhost:3000' },
};
const proxy = http.request(options, (proxyRes) => {
res.writeHead(proxyRes.statusCode, proxyRes.headers);
proxyRes.pipe(res);
});
proxy.on('error', (e) => {
console.error('API proxy error:', e.message);
res.writeHead(502, { 'Content-Type': 'application/json' });
res.end(JSON.stringify({ error: 'Bad Gateway', detail: e.message }));
});
req.pipe(proxy);
return;
}
// Static file serving with gzip
let urlPath = req.url.split('?')[0];
let filePath = path.join(DIST, urlPath === '/' ? 'index.html' : urlPath);
if (!fs.existsSync(filePath) || fs.statSync(filePath).isDirectory()) {
filePath = path.join(DIST, 'index.html');
}
fs.readFile(filePath, (err, data) => {
if (err) {
res.writeHead(404);
res.end('Not Found');
return;
}
const ext = path.extname(filePath);
const contentType = MIME[ext] || 'application/octet-stream';
const acceptEncoding = req.headers['accept-encoding'] || '';
const useGzip = acceptEncoding.includes('gzip') && data.length > 1024;
if (useGzip) {
zlib.gzip(data, (err, compressed) => {
if (err) {
res.writeHead(500);
res.end('Compression Error');
return;
}
res.writeHead(200, {
'Content-Type': contentType,
'Content-Encoding': 'gzip',
'Content-Length': compressed.length,
'Cache-Control': 'public, max-age=86400',
});
res.end(compressed);
});
} else {
res.writeHead(200, {
'Content-Type': contentType,
'Content-Length': data.length,
'Cache-Control': 'public, max-age=86400',
});
res.end(data);
}
});
});
server.on('error', (e) => {
console.error('Server error:', e);
});
process.on('uncaughtException', (e) => {
console.error('Uncaught:', e);
});
server.listen(PORT, '0.0.0.0', () => {
console.log(`Server running on http://0.0.0.0:${PORT} (gzip enabled)`);
});
